Casa by Josephine Jenno is the London homewares brand founded on a properly straightforward premise: slow decor, eternal style. The pieces draw from the world's most treasured antiques and design traditions, quietly translated into handcrafted rattan, hand-painted Vietri tableware, sculptural vases, candleholders, and the sort of considered curiosities that give a room its story. The Casa by JJ collection draws from Josephine's life across four continents, quietly threading global influences through everything the brand makes. The Kitchen Garden Collection celebrates the English tradition where beauty and utility have coexisted for centuries. The rattan pieces are made by hand in artisan villages, with a percentage of every rattan sale reinvested in economic and educational programmes for the women who make them. The brand is carbon neutral and quietly working toward carbon positive. Which is, rather properly, how independent should work.
